Abstract

The work is devoted to the development of a mathematical model of the foam material of the filtering half mask. The analysis of the methods used to study the leveling of the negative effect of the compression pressure of the filtering half-mask on the soft tissues of the human face under conditions of long-term operation was carried out. In order to study the mutual influence in the medium "filter material - foam material - human soft tissues", it is proposed to conduct virtual tests using numerical methods. The development of mathematical models of linear viscoelastic materials is based on the study of the relationship between the input and output characteristics of viscoelastic materials: stress and strain. The paper is devoted to the development of the mathematical model of linear viscoelastic materials using a transfer function. The model is designed to investigate the relationship between stress and deformation in viscoelastic materials using numerical methods.
